The Mineralogy and Paragenesis of the Crocidolite Veins at Wittenoom Gorge, W.A.

Several factors contributing to the loss of fibre during treatment are a function of the paragenesis of the veins. The occurrence, of magnetite from the cap rock within the veins prevents complete fiberization. There is a marked similarity between these veins and those in the Koegas-Westerberg area of South Africa.INTRODUCTIONAn investigation of the mineralogy of the Wittenoom Gorge crocidolite veins was undertaken in the latter part of 1962 at the request of the Colonial Sugar Refining Co. Ltd. It was anticipated that such a study might reveal the cause or causes of the lack of recovery of some asbestos during beneficiation. Some interesting features of the mineralogy and paragenesis of the crocidolite veins become apparent, but it is emphasized that the investigation is far from complete, as the study did not extend to the field occurrence.The samples examined were selected from the mill and from the untreated ore.GEOLOGICAL SETTINGWittenoom Gorge is situated on the Fortescue River in the Hammersley Ranges of Western Australia and is one of several gorges in these ranges, on the sides of which 'crocidoIite asbestos is known to occur. The Hammersley, Ranges consist essentially of a series of quartzites, shales, ferruginous quartzites and dolomites. These' rocks are part of the Nullagine Formation (Proterozoic) and are usually either horizontal or gently folded. In some 'areas small beds of riebeckite as well as crocidolite are known to occur interbedded in the sequence.Riebeckite is a monoclinic amphibole, the formula of which may be stated as Na2Fe2"Fe2" (OH) 2Si8O22, and crocidolite is a fibrous variety of this mineral.
